City Guide
Palazzo San Gervasio, Basilicata, Italy
Overview
Palazzo San Gervasio is a picturesque small town set in the hills of Basilicata, southern Italy, known for its serene countryside, historic churches, and authentic local life. It offers visitors a glimpse into traditional Italian living far from tourist crowds.
Best Time to Visit
April to June for pleasant spring weather and local festivals.
Local Tips
English is not widely spoken, so learning some basic Italian phrases will be helpful. Most shops and restaurants close for a few hours in the afternoon for riposo (siesta).
Cultural Etiquette
Tipping is appreciated but not expected (round up the bill or leave small change). Dress modestly when visiting churches; locals appreciate a simple greeting like 'Buongiorno'.
Safety Warnings
The town is very safe with low crime rates. Take usual precautions for personal belongings, especially during festivals or market days.
Hidden Gems
Explore the quiet lanes near the countryside for ancient stone washhouses, visit the less-known Chiesa di San Rocco, and stop at tiny family-run bakeries for regional pastries.
